WebJan 9, 2024 · You can do this easily by pinching the crossed segment together with your forefinger and thumb. This motion of taking your line around itself to create a loop is called a crossing turn. Then, with your free hand, feed some rope from after the crossing turn through the loop.

Follow along as ropes tie themselves, showing just the essential … ios current releaseWebDec 1, 2024 · How to Tie a Water Knot: To tie the water knot, start with a loose overhand knot in the end of one strap. Pass the other strap in the opposite direction so it mirrors the route of the overhand knot on the first strap. Take the ends of the two straps and pull the knot tight.
